Extended Rear Facing Car Seats

Keeping your child rear facing for as long as possible is one of the best safety decisions you can make. A rear facing car seat positions your child so they're looking towards the back of the vehicle, which provides significantly better protection for their head, neck and spine in the event of an impact. Whilst all babies start their car journey life facing backwards, extended rear facing options allow you to continue this safer positioning well beyond the minimum requirements.

Why Rear Facing Matters

The science behind rear facing travel is compelling. In a collision, the forces are distributed across the entire back of the car seat rather than concentrated on your child's neck and head. For young children whose neck muscles are still developing, this makes an enormous difference. A rear facing toddler car seat supports your child's body in a way that forward facing simply cannot match during those crucial early years.

Designed for Growing Children

Extended rear facing car seats are designed to accommodate children far beyond infancy. Whilst traditional infant carriers typically work up to around 15 months, extended rear facing options can often be used until your child is four, five or sometimes even six years old, depending on their height and the specific seat model. These seats offer more legroom than you might expect, and children are remarkably flexible. What might look cramped to adult eyes is actually perfectly comfortable for little ones, who naturally sit with their legs crossed or bent.

Simple Installation

Installing a rear facing car seat is straightforward, particularly with Isofix systems that click securely into your vehicle's anchor points. Many extended rear facing seats also include additional stabilising features like support legs or top tether straps that enhance security.
When browsing our collection of rear facing car seats, look for models with generous height and weight limits if you're hoping to rear face for an extended period. Consider the seat's footprint in your vehicle and whether you need features like rotation to make getting your child in and out easier.
